About Tankut Ateş
Tankut Ateş is a scholar working on Biomedical Engineering, Materials Chemistry, Orthodontics, Electrical and Electronic Engineering and Inorganic Chemistry, having authored 72 papers that have together received 1.3k indexed citations. Recurring topics across this work include Bone Tissue Engineering Materials (55 papers), Dental materials and restorations (25 papers), Dental Implant Techniques and Outcomes (11 papers), Crystal Structures and Properties (8 papers), Titanium Alloys Microstructure and Properties (8 papers), Luminescence Properties of Advanced Materials (7 papers), Radioactive element chemistry and processing (7 papers) and Thermal and Kinetic Analysis (7 papers). The work is most often cited by research in Orthodontics (200 citations), Oral Surgery (217 citations), Biomedical Engineering (915 citations), Biomaterials (180 citations) and Materials Chemistry (536 citations). Tankut Ateş has collaborated with scholars based in Türkiye, Iraq and Saudi Arabia. Frequent co-authors include Omer Kaygılı, Serhat Keser, Niyazi Bulut, F. Yakuphanoğlu, Sergey V. Dorozhkin, Cengiz Tatar, Ahmed A. Al‐Ghamdi, Süleyman Köytepe, F. Yakuphanoğlu and Hanifi Kebiroglu. Their work appears in journals such as Ceramics International, Materials Science and Engineering C, Physica B Condensed Matter, Materials Chemistry and Physics and Journal of Thermal Analysis and Calorimetry.
